This trek to Sholgere happened in a few days time and was an unexpected one but the whole experience was worth the every effort we took to get there, we had a blast on top of the hill with a heavenly location and a picturestique view. We had everything on our side on this trip from the friend whole helped us arrange the whole place to the villagers who served us with their delicacy food of chicken curry in afternoon and horse gram curry in the night.

This place was so windy from the time we reached there to the time we left the place and we did have some scary moments as well but it was worth it. We would wake up at any small sound that happened it night as the place we had put our tent was inhibited by elephants but with good luck we didn’t face any problems as we only encountered elephant dung’s and not elephants’, but we did indeed spotted a few of them from the top of the hill which was away from us some 5-6kms.
